The same chemical reaction that makes a piece of freshly toasted bread delicious also happens in our bodies, with far less appetizing consequences. We’re talking about the Maillard reaction, where sugars react with protein to form brown, sticky compounds in a process called glycation. Glycation is increasingly suspected to be a hidden driver of obesity, diabetes and accelerated aging. Researchers in the Kapahi lab have found a way to tame it in mice by feeding them a combination of glycation-lowering compounds.
The University of Osaka scientists have developed a safe, efficient “dump-and-stir” method to introduce ortho-carborane into various aromatic compounds using a newly designed lithium–copper reagent. This innovation overcomes the complexity and hazards of previous methods, paving the way for new applications in boron neutron capture therapy (BNCT), three-dimensional aromatic materials, and bioisosteric drug design.
